The Evolution of Online Gaming: From Chance to Skill
Traditional online gambling and casino games have long relied on chance, with random outcomes governed by random number generators (RNGs). While these games continue to be popular, recent years have seen an unprecedented surge in skill-based gaming platforms. According to Newzoo’s 2023 Global Games Market Report, the skill gaming segment has grown by 30% over the past two years, signaling a fundamental shift in user engagement metrics and revenue streams.

Industry Insights: Why Skill-Based Games Matter
Skill-based games, encompassing digital versions of classic games like poker, chess, and modern interpretations such as digital Plinko, cater to a broader demographic, including casual gamers and competitive players alike. Key reasons for their rising prominence include:
- Fairness and Transparency: Unlike RNG-dependent games, skill-based games give players agency, where their decisions impact outcomes, fostering trust.
- Competitive Engagement: Leaderboards and tournaments invite social interaction and recurring participation.
- Legal and Regulatory Shifts: As regulators scrutinize online gambling, skill-based gaming often falls into distinct legal categories, expanding market opportunities.
Technological Drivers & Market Growth
The advent of high-speed internet, advanced graphics, and real-time multiplayer technology has democratized access to sophisticated gaming experiences. Platforms leveraging HTML5, WebGL, and cloud computing enable developers to craft immersive, responsive skills games accessible through browsers or apps. Data from [Newzoo](https://newzoo.com) reveal that the global digital skills gaming market is projected to reach $12 billion USD by 2025, up from approximately $7 billion in 2021.

The Future of Skill-Based Online Games
Looking ahead, industry experts forecast a convergence of gaming and emerging technologies like artificial intelligence (AI) and blockchain. AI can personalize challenges, ensuring games adapt to skill levels, while blockchain introduces transparent, tamper-proof scoring and ownership of in-game assets. These innovations will likely democratize access further, making high-skill, high-reward games accessible globally.
Moreover, as the COVID-19 pandemic accelerated digital transformation, consumer appetite for interactive, skill-centered gaming experiences surged—reshaping the ecosystem of online entertainment into a more diverse, trustworthy, and interactive domain.
